Nlogic for programming book

This is a book that presents logic programming paradigm in very modern, clear and concise way. Download programming logic and design, comprehensive pdf ebook. That was the first book where i got programming languages somewhere around my sophomore or junior year of college. Programmable logic wikibooks, open books for an open world. Library of congress cataloginginpublication data names. On this website youll find my hobby programming projects, code samples i find interesting and solutions to programming puzzles and challenges i come across.

But you can follow any of the programming books and there you will get better logic. Programming logic and design, comprehensive joyce farrell. The following list is reproduced from frequently asked questions at comp. Most college students feel stiff struggle learning programming logic in college days. Nor is it intended to be a book on advanced prolog programming or on constraint logic programming.

Logic programming languages, of which prolog programming in logic is the best known, state a program as a set of logical relations e. The book is ideal for a programming logic course taught as a precursor to a languagespecific introductory programming course, or for. An employee stock ownership plan esop and incentive stock option plan isop were also established to allow future ownership opportunities. Prepare beginning programmers with the most important principles for developing structured program logic with farrells highly effective programming logic and design, comprehensive, 7e. High level programming of standard and new constraint services by christian schulte. With a clear writing style that is stripped of highly technical jargon, programming logic and design, comprehensive, fifth edition provides beginning programmers with a guide to developing structured program logic. Here is a list of all the features which are included in this book. The books main goal is to introduce universal programming concepts, while enforcing good style and logical thinking along the way. Popular logic books showing 150 of 3,316 godel, escher, bach. Students gain confidence in their program design skills to transition into more comprehensive programming courses. It covers the operating system and hardware requirements as well as how to create development environments using emulated or real persistent memory hardware. Logic programming simple english wikipedia, the free.

Jan 02, 20 going through my rss feeds this morning after a week away, i see this post from dhh at 37 signals. This was a problem with at least 2 of their contracts in the va area. Logic programming is a computer programming paradigm in which program statements express facts and rules about problems within a system of formal logic. Download free programming ebooks in pdf format or read programming books online.

This book will cover the design and implementation of programmable logic devices plds using the verilog, vhdl, and system c hardware description languages. Feb 08, 2010 with a clear writing style that is stripped of highly technical jargon, programming logic and design, introductory, sixth edition provides beginning programmers with a guide to developing structured program logic. Nlp training for beginners pdf books with exercises. Design, build, and simulate complex robots using the robot operating system, 2nd edition lentin joseph 3. From logic to logic programming foundations of computing. The c programming language pdf free download all books hub. What are the best books for improving programming logic. Such languages are similar to the sql database language. Probably the bestknown of these languages is called prolog. This book like the previous one, is a must to read to every programmer. Theory and practice of logic programming emphasises both the theory and practice of logic programming.

The book is designed for use in selfeducation and university environment. Doets provides a novel approach to resolution that is applied to the firstorder case. Programming persistent memory describes the technology and why it is exciting the industry. Programs are written in the language of some logic. Program logic definition of program logic by the free. The practical approach coding plc from beginning without. Logic is used as a purely declarative representation language, and a theoremprover or modelgenerator is used as the problemsolver. Logic programming applies to all areas of artificial intelligence and computer science and is fundamental to them. Find the top 100 most popular items in amazon books best sellers. The book s main goal is to introduce universal programming concepts, while enforcing good style and logical thinking along the way. Programmable logic controller plc book photo credit.

Measure attribution, roi, or other audience insights through seamless integration with numeris ratings data and more. Eikon includes many standard microblocks, which are grouped into different libraries according to their function. Mmi obtained a registered trademark on the term pal for use in programmable semiconductor logic circuits. We present hyprolog, a novel integration of prolog with assumptions and abduction which is implemented in and partly borrows syntax from constraint handling rules chr for integrity constraints. We know that its critical to be able to make decisions based on the most uptodate, comprehensive and relevant intelligence. Free pdf download logic, programming and prolog 2nd. Principles of logic and logic programming, volume 1st. Any program written in a logic programming language is a set of sentences in logical form, expressing facts and rules about some problem domain. As a bonus, it covers a lot of important detail that often remains untouched in available prolog learning material. Theory and practice of logic programming miroslaw truszczynski.

This popular text takes a unique, languageindependent approach to programming with a distinctive emphasis on modern conventions. An intuitive platform of products for advertisers, planners and buyers, and. Programmable logic controllers, basic level textbook. Execution of a logic program is a theorem proving process. Press question mark to learn the rest of the keyboard shortcuts. This course is intended to thoroughly teach the principles of programming logic and procedural coding while reinforcing lessons learned in introduction to programming while avoiding the complications of any particular syntax. In its fourth model, starting out with programming logic and design is a languageunbiased introductory programming book, ideally fitted to a precursor programming course or the first unit of an introductory programming course.

In this first lecture we give a brief introduction to logic programming. Starting out with programming logic and design with tony gaddis, haywood community college. Theory and practice of logic programming cambridge core. I definitely recommend that you read the entire book. The core of the book are four practical examples, covering all the main software functionality and allowing the users to get the basics of modeling and simulation with. In our free database you will find only high quality, professional and interesting paper. This book is not primarily intended to be a theoretical handbook on logic programming. Introduction logic programming began in the early 1970s as a direct outgrowth of earlier work in automatic theorem proving and artificial intelligence. This standard takes into account expansions and developments, for. Download free lectures notes, papers and ebooks related to programming, computer science, web design, mobile app development, software engineering, networking, databases, information technology and many more.

This book is an extraordinary and easy to digest guide to. Logic programming is a particular way to approach programming. This section contains free ebooks and guides on programming languages, some of the resources in this section can be viewed online and some of them can be downloaded. The processor sometimes call a cpu, as in the self contained units, is generally specified according to memory required for the program to be implemented. Joyce farrells fully revised programming logic and design. Shieber center for the study of language a concise introduction to logic programming and the logic programming language prolog both as vehicles for understanding elementary computational linguistics and as tools for implementing the basic components of naturallanguageprocessing systems. Programmable array logic pal is a family of programmable logic device semiconductors used to implement logic functions in digital circuits introduced by monolithic memories, inc. It explains how programming is based on logical reasoning and the answers to simple questions, what can be done with computer programming, and how to use control languages. For each of these topics there are more suitable books around. Every rental comes with a worryfree guarantee that allows you to return your book within the first. Programming logic and design, comprehensive guide books. My name is daniel scocco, and i am a programmer and entrepreneur located in brazil.

This book can be used in a standalone logic course or as a companion book to an introductory programming text using any programming language. We personally assess every books quality and offer rare, outofprint treasures. Download free book logic, programming and prolog 2nd edition by by ulf nilsson and jan maluszynski in pdf format. Which books to learn sockets programming and tcp network. This is the book to learn tcpip, doesnt matter what language you will be using. Shieber center for the study of language a concise introduction to logic programming and the logicprogramming language prolog both as vehicles for understanding elementary computational linguistics and as tools for implementing the basic components of naturallanguageprocessing systems. The use of logic as the basis for program development is motivated by the possibilities it offers for achieving greater program correctness. A sophisticated tool for researchers to dig deep into tv, radio and crossmedia audience measurement data.

This book looks at the basics of computer programming. This book, ada programming is a featured book on wikibooks because it contains substantial. Programs are written for basic to advance logic building. Ok, im taking a computer programming class and everything that my professor has taught us so far doesnt make one bit of sense. By far the most widely used logic programming language is prolog. Learn a text manipulation language convinced me to. Clocksin shelved 4 times as logic programming avg rating 3. I believe that the contracts are underbidand when this happens the talent leaves or ends up with low pay. Nlp at work will give you a practical understanding of what neuro linguistic programming stands for.

These programs have been personally written by me 89 years back in my. Chapter 4 creates complete structured business programs. Among the topics covered are ai applications that use logic programming, logic programming methodologies, specification. Review for theory and practice of logic programming. It is not meant to be a comprehensive reference to these languages, but more of a quick guide that covers the parts essential to developing effective digital designs. The 10 best nlp books to learn more about it 2020 update. Free download this pdf to change your life with nlp neuro linguistic programming, the book is a meta model for beginners to couch you different patterns and levels of this language. Logic programming is using mathematical logic to write computer programs. This mathematically oriented introduction to the theory of logic programming presents a systematic exposition of the resolution method for propositional, firstorder, and horn clause logics, together with an analysis of the semantic aspects of the method. Springer 2002, lnai 2302, isbn 3540433716 pp 233 235. Popular logic programming books showing of 30 programming in prolog.

Free programming languages books online download ebooks. The divisions are not always clearcuta functional language may have imperative aspects, for examplebut the mindset of. Very few focus on the timeless principles of writing. Chapter 3 extends the structure discussion to modules. The relation of and the transition from logic to logic programming are analysed. This book is the oldest and most trusted book for the students of programming which got its first edition in 1978. This book was one of the best books i read in my entire professional. If youre looking for a free download links of programming logic and design, comprehensive pdf, epub, docx and torrent then this site is not for you. That thinking time is best done away from the book and the computer much of my thinking is done waiting for. No other book treats this material in such detail and with such sophistication. Download starting out with programming logic and design. One of the main focal points of the textbook deals with the new international standard for plc programming, the en 61 iec61. With the use and the development of computers in the beginning of the 1950s, it soon became clear that computers could be used, not only for arithmetical computation, but also for symbolic computation.

It is ideal for studying modeling and simulation with the free anylogic personal learning edition. There are so many programming books out there, but most focus on specific technologies and their halflife is incredibly short. Rules are written as logical clauses with a head and a body. In some cases the material will build upon the content found in a linear controls course. Programming logic and design, introductory, 9th edition. I wanted to read this book, but then when i was going to buy it i. However, if you have some program ming experience you may wish to skip the paragraphs which explain things. This book does not assume that the reader is an experienced programmer or has a background in mathematics, logic or artificial intelligence.

Ansible is designed so that little programming is needed, and this book explains the required concepts as we work through the examples. This remains, however, an excellent book that explains the prolog programming paradigms and teaches a pragmatic, clean, and very idiomatic programming style. Here is an uncategorized list of online programming books available for free download. With a clear writing style that is stripped of highly technical jargon, programming logic and design, introductory, sixth edition provides beginning programmers with a guide to developing structured program logic. This book is not sponsored or endorsed by or affiliated with the microsoft corporation.

Other paradigms we might compare it to are imperative programming or functional programming. Discover the best computer programming logic in best sellers. Richard stevens, unix network programming, volume 1. The book does not contain description of any particular logic programming language, but gives mathematical foundations of logic programming, such as, herbrand interpretations, unification, resolution, sldnfresolution, the least herbrand models and. There are specialized programming languages where the user can directly enter logical statements. Simply having data or facts about your audience isnt enough. Popular logic programming books goodreads share book. Logic programming is a programming paradigm which is largely based on formal logic. Whenever possible the iec 611 programming standards will be used to help in the use of other plcs. Read download programming logic design comprehensive pdf. Program logic synonyms, program logic pronunciation, program logic translation, english dictionary definition of program logic. Prolog is a good choice for developing complex applications, especially in the field of artificial intelligence. Thriftbooks sells millions of used books at the lowest everyday prices. Download programming logic and design, comprehensive pdf.

The five programming books that meant most to me art. A subreddit for all questions related to programming in any language. Introductory, 9e prepares student programmers for success as it clearly teaches the fundamental principles of developing structured program logic using a unique, languageindependent approach. Alonzo church used a form of logic programming in what is known as lambda calculus today. Starting out with programming logic and design 4th edition. During the study of this middle part of the book you should take time out to think about how what you are learning can be used to achieve tasks that interest you. The only thing i actually understand is how to make a pseudocode and flowchart and the variables, but i need it to be broken down in further and more simple detail, does anybody know a book for dummies or website that would greatly help me. The following is the c network programmers bible, highly recommended. At first i promise you logical programming without leaving the known environment, and then it just appears to be fundamentally limited. Prepare beginning programmers with the most important principles for developing structured program logic with farrells highly effective programming.

Beginning with programming logic and design, third edition, is a dialect autonomous basic programming book that arranges understudies to programming ideas and rationale without accepting any past programming background. Custom microblocks can be created using operators control language. Starting out with programming logic and design 4th edition 97803985078 by gaddis, tony and a great selection of similar new, used and collectible books available now at great prices. Logic programming cmu school of computer science carnegie.

408 147 436 430 948 881 917 1190 1453 801 1529 242 1175 745 564 1162 734 615 903 115 1102 336 1305 349 1208 1348 775 55 207 156 1029 273 27 742 630 1394 260 577